The Game of Thrones series is loosely based on the storylines of George R.R. Martin's book series 'A Song of Ice and Fire.' It is set in the fictional world of the Seven Kingdoms of Westeros, in the continent of Essos. The series has multiple plot lines running simultaneously.

 

The first arc follows a war of succession amongst competing claimants of the prestigious Iron Throne even as other noble families fight for their independence the second arc is about the exiled scion's attempts at reclaiming the throne, while the third is about the threat of winter, and the legendary creatures and people accompanying it from the North.

2. Stranger Things (2016–2024)

Stranger Things is set in the 1980s in the fictional town of Hawkins, Indiana. The Hawkins National Laboratory seemingly performs scientific research for the United States Department of Energy while secretly trying to experiment with the supernatural and paranormal, often on human subjects.

 

Their actions have inadvertently led to the creation of a portal that leads to an alternative dimension they refer to as the 'Upside Down.' The presence of this portal slowly begins to affect the lives of the residents of Hawkins in catastrophic ways.

3. Better Call Saul (2015–2022)

Better Call Saul is the prequel to Breaking Bad and follows the story of struggling small-time attorney Jimmy McGill before he comes across Walter White and becomes known as Saul Goodman, the morally challenged lawyer of White. 

 

The series covers his struggle to survive in a harsh and exploitative world where everyone tries to take advantage of him and see his dreams go down.
